Jon's Current Read

Bellini Condo is trading in rarefied territory: a median price of $4,500,000 against a median of $1,146.37 per square foot places this squarely in the upper tier of the Miami-Dade condo market. At this price point, the buyer pool is small and deliberate, which is reflected in a median days-on-market figure of 212 — well beyond what you'd see in a typical resale segment. That is not necessarily a red flag; it is simply how pricing gets tested and confirmed when the audience for a given unit is narrow.

With only 4 closings in the current window, this is a thin-data market. That means any single sale can move the median meaningfully, and it means sellers and buyers both need to lean on unit-specific comparables — line, floor, view, and finish level — rather than treating the community median as a precise valuation tool. Patience and a well-documented pricing strategy matter more here than in higher-volume buildings.

Reading a thin luxury market correctly

The math here is straightforward at the top line — a $4,500,000 median and a per-square-foot figure north of $1,100 — but the story underneath is about volume. Four closings is not a market trend, it's a snapshot. Each transaction in that count carries outsized weight, so buyers should ask for the underlying unit details behind any median figure quoted, and sellers should expect their own comparable set to be built unit-by-unit rather than pulled from a broad building average.

The 212-day median days-on-market figure is the clearest signal in this data set. In a building at this price level, that timeline usually reflects the normal cadence of luxury transactions — buyers taking time to evaluate, financing and inspection periods that move at a different pace, and sellers holding firm on price until the right offer surfaces. It is not, on its own, evidence of a soft market; it is evidence of a market that moves on its own schedule.
